Tata Power Solar Systems Ltd. - Bengaluru

4/5 based on 1 reviews

Contact Tata Power Solar Systems Ltd.

Address :

No. 78, Hosur Rd, Madiwala, 1st Stage, Electronic City, Bengaluru, Karnataka 560068, India

Postal code : 560068
Website : https://www.tatapower.com/media/PressReleaseDetails/1618/tata-power-solar-now-launches-an-extensive-residential-rooftop-solution-at-hyderabad
Categories :

p
prudhvi pasapuleti on Google

Write some of your reviews for the company Tata Power Solar Systems Ltd.

Your reviews will be very helpful to other customers in finding and evaluating information

Rating *
Your review *

(Minimum 30 characters)

Your name *

Nearby places in the field of Solar energy company,

Nearby places Tata Power Solar Systems Ltd.